Although Mexico’s war of independence pushed out Spain in 1821, Texas did not remain a Mexican possession for long. It became its own country, called the Republic of Texas, from 1836 until it agreed to join the United States in 1845.

I have already recommended you to several people, and I will be sure to do the same for everyone I know who has dragged their feet because of the perceived complexity of the process.” (amendment and restatement of a 2011 gun trust … WitrynaAnnexation and statehood. As early as 1836, Texans had voted for annexation by the United States, but the proposition was rejected by the Andrew Jackson and Martin Van Buren administrations. Great Britain favoured continued independence for Texas in order to block further westward expansion of the United States, but this attitude only helped …

WitrynaThe Texas annexation was the 1845 annexation of the Republic of Texas into the United States.Texas was admitted to the Union as the 28th state on December 29, 1845.. The Republic of Texas declared independence from the Republic of Mexico on March 2, 1836.
